Jacob Cass is a self-employed freelance graphic designer, working in the fields of logo design, print design, web design and branding with the majority of his time spent designing and implementing marketing promotions for small businesses such as logos, brochures, letterhead, business cards, email signatures and more. You will also find him blogging on his popular website Just Creative Design which provides free graphic design tips, articles and resources. He's also the latest young entrepreneur to be profiled on our blog!
What made you decide to start your own business?
Originally I started out doing graphic design work as a hobby for friends and family for free and I just loved it so when people were starting to ask “how much for this” and “how much for that” I knew it was time to start charging money for my design so really I guess it was just natural for me to start my own business.
How long have you been in business for?
I am 20 now but I got my first paid job when I was 16 so I guess I could say 4 years however I have only been doing it seriously for the past two years.

What are some of the trials you’ve been through in starting your business?
There have been many lessons learnt but no mistakes. The first thing that comes to mind is the problems that I have had with my many web hosting providers. Because my business grew so quickly, my web hosts couldn’t keep up with the traffic on my website so it in turn shut down my website which I could not get up again for about 10 days (a huge amount of time in regards to a website being down). So I guess the thing I learnt out of that was to think big – I should have gone with a bigger and better web hosting provider.
The next big trial I went through was actually building up my business and reputation. I put the hard yards in for 6 months straight and it really paid off. I don’t have to do as much as I did before as I have now built my reputation and my loyal readers / clients now do the work for me.
